أَخْبَرَنَا الشَّافِعِيُّ رَضِيَ اللَّهُ عَنْهُ، قَالَ: أَخْبَرَنَا مَالِكٌ، عَنْ زَيْدِ بْنِ أَسْلَمَ، عَنْ أَبِيهِ: أَنَّ عَبْدَ اللَّهِ وَعُبَيْدَ اللَّهِ ابْنَيْ عُمَرَ بْنِ الْخَطَّابِ رَضِيَ اللَّهُ عَنْهُ خَرَجَا فِي جَيْشٍ إِلَى الْعِرَاقِ، فَلَمَّا قَفَلا، مَرَّا بِعَامِلٍ لِعُمَرَ رَضِيَ اللَّهُ عَنْهُمَا فَرَحَّبَ بِهِمَا وَسَهَّلَ وَهُوَ أَمِيرُ الْبَصْرَةِ، وَقَالَ: وَلَوْ أَقْدِرُ لَكُمَا عَلَى أَمْرٍ أَنْفَعُكُمَا بِهِ، لَفَعَلْتُ، ثُمَّ قَالَ: بَلَى إِنَّ هَهُنَا مَالا مِنْ مَالِ اللَّهِ تَعَالَى أُرِيدُ أَنْ أَبْعَثَ بِهِ إِلَى أَمِيرِ الْمُؤْمِنِينَ، فَأُسْلِفُكُمَاهُ فَتَبْتَاعَانِ بِهِ مَتَاعًا مِنْ مَتَاعِ الْعِرَاقِ، ثُمَّ تَبِيعَانِهِ بِالْمَدِينَةِ، فَتُؤَدِّيَانِ رَأْسَ الْمَالَ إِلَى أَمِيرِ الْمُؤْمِنِينَ، وَيَكُونُ لَكُمَا الرِّبْحُ، فَقَالا: وَدِدْنَا تَفْعَلُ، فَكَتَبَ لَهُمَا إِلَى عُمَرَ رَضِيَ اللَّهُ عَنْهُ أَنْ يَأْخُذَ مِنْهُمَا الْمَالَ، فَلَمَّا قَدِمَا الْمَدِينَةَ بَاعَا، فَرَبِحَا، فَلَمَّا دَفَعَا إِلَى عُمَرَ قَالَ لَهُمَا: أَكُلَّ الْجَيْشِ قَدْ أَسْلَفَهُ كَمَا أَسْلَفَكُمَا؟ فَقَالا: لا. فَقَالَ عُمَرُ رَضِيَ اللَّهُ عَنْهُ: ابْنَا أَمِيرِ الْمُؤْمِنِينَ فَأَسْلَفَكُمَا. أَدِّيَا الْمَالَ وَرِبْحَهُ فَأَمَّا عَبْدُ اللَّهِ، فَسَكَتَ، وَأَمَّا عُبَيْدُ اللَّهِ، فَقَالَ: مَا يَنْبَغِي لَكَ هَذَا يَا أَمِيرَ الْمُؤْمِنِينَ، لَوْ هَلَكَ الْمَالُ أَوْ نَقُصَ، لَضَمِنَّاهُ، فَقَالَ: أَدِّيَاهُ، فَسَكَتَ عَبْدُ اللَّهِ وَرَاجَعَهُ عُبَيْدُ اللَّهِ. فَقَالَ رَجُلٌ مِنْ جُلَسَاءِ عُمَرَ رَضِيَ اللَّهُ عَنْهُ: يَا أَمِيرَ الْمُؤْمِنِينَ لَوْ جَعَلْتَهُ قِرَاضًا، فَأَخَذَ عُمَرُ رَضِيَ اللَّهُ عَنْهُ رَأْسَ الْمَالِ وَنِصْفَ رِبْحِهِ، وَأَخَذَ عَبْدُ اللَّهِ وَعُبَيْدُ اللَّهِ نِصْفَ رِبْحِ ذَلِكَ الْمَالِ. أَخْرَجَهُ مِنْ كِتَابِ الرُّهُونِ وَالإِجَارَاتِ.
